Hola a tod en s. Realizando el calculo de encontrar la raíz quinta de -0.5, la cual dígito de la siguiente manera (-0.5)^(1/5) El resultado que me arroja R es NaN. Averiguando un poco entre las ayuda de las funciones aritméticas encuentro el siguiente comentario Users are sometimes surprised by the value returned, for example why (-8)^(1/3) is NaN. For double inputs, R makes use of IEC 60559 arithmetic on all platforms, together with the C system function pow for the ^ operator. The relevant standards define the result in many corner cases. In particular, the result in the example above is mandated by the C99 standard. On many Unix-alike systems the command man pow gives details of the values in a large number of corner cases. ¿Qué opciones puedo utilizar para poder encontrar el resultado? Agradezco de antemano la colaboración. Cordial saludo. -- Alex Johann Zambrano Carbonell http://experienceinstatistics.blogspot.com/ [[alternative HTML version deleted]]
Jose Luis Cañadas Reche
2015-Oct-15 08:45 UTC
[R-es] potencia fracional de un número negativo
Hola. No sé si va por aquí, pero prueba a quitar el paréntesis a (-0.5) Ejemplo > -0.03125^(1/5) [1] -0.5 > Y se ve qeu -0.5^(5) es -0.03125 El 15/10/15 a las 06:02, Alex J. Zambrano escribió:> Hola a tod en s. > > Realizando el calculo de encontrar la raíz quinta de -0.5, la cual dígito > de la siguiente manera > > (-0.5)^(1/5) > > El resultado que me arroja R es NaN. > > Averiguando un poco entre las ayuda de las funciones aritméticas encuentro > el siguiente comentario > > Users are sometimes surprised by the value returned, for example why > (-8)^(1/3) is NaN. For double inputs, R makes use of IEC 60559 arithmetic > on all platforms, together with the C system function pow for the ^ > operator. The relevant standards define the result in many corner cases. In > particular, the result in the example above is mandated by the C99 > standard. On many Unix-alike systems the command man pow gives details of > the values in a large number of corner cases. > > ¿Qué opciones puedo utilizar para poder encontrar el resultado? > > Agradezco de antemano la colaboración. > > Cordial saludo. > >
Salvador Castillo Raya
2015-Oct-15 09:10 UTC
[R-es] potencia fracional de un número negativo
No sé si he entendido bien la pregunta, pero creo que lo que quieres obtener es esto: (as.complex(-0.5)^(1/5)) Saludos,Salva> To: r-help-es en r-project.org > From: canadasreche en gmail.com > Date: Thu, 15 Oct 2015 10:45:10 +0200 > Subject: Re: [R-es] potencia fracional de un número negativo > > Hola. > No sé si va por aquí, pero prueba a quitar el paréntesis a (-0.5) > > Ejemplo > > > -0.03125^(1/5) > [1] -0.5 > > > > Y se ve qeu -0.5^(5) es -0.03125 > > El 15/10/15 a las 06:02, Alex J. Zambrano escribió: > > Hola a tod en s. > > > > Realizando el calculo de encontrar la raíz quinta de -0.5, la cual dígito > > de la siguiente manera > > > > (-0.5)^(1/5) > > > > El resultado que me arroja R es NaN. > > > > Averiguando un poco entre las ayuda de las funciones aritméticas encuentro > > el siguiente comentario > > > > Users are sometimes surprised by the value returned, for example why > > (-8)^(1/3) is NaN. For double inputs, R makes use of IEC 60559 arithmetic > > on all platforms, together with the C system function pow for the ^ > > operator. The relevant standards define the result in many corner cases. In > > particular, the result in the example above is mandated by the C99 > > standard. On many Unix-alike systems the command man pow gives details of > > the values in a large number of corner cases. > > > > ¿Qué opciones puedo utilizar para poder encontrar el resultado? > > > > Agradezco de antemano la colaboración. > > > > Cordial saludo. > > > > > > _______________________________________________ > R-help-es mailing list > R-help-es en r-project.org > https://stat.ethz.ch/mailman/listinfo/r-help-es[[alternative HTML version deleted]]
José Trujillo Carmona
2015-Oct-15 09:29 UTC
[R-es] potencia fracional de un número negativo
Investiga el paquete rootSolve que incluye la posibilidad de pedirle todas las raices a una función con argumento imaginario. Saludos. El 15/10/15 a las 06:02, Alex J. Zambrano escribió:> Hola a tod en s. > > Realizando el calculo de encontrar la raíz quinta de -0.5, la cual dígito > de la siguiente manera > > (-0.5)^(1/5) > > El resultado que me arroja R es NaN. > > Averiguando un poco entre las ayuda de las funciones aritméticas encuentro > el siguiente comentario > > Users are sometimes surprised by the value returned, for example why > (-8)^(1/3) is NaN. For double inputs, R makes use of IEC 60559 arithmetic > on all platforms, together with the C system function pow for the ^ > operator. The relevant standards define the result in many corner cases. In > particular, the result in the example above is mandated by the C99 > standard. On many Unix-alike systems the command man pow gives details of > the values in a large number of corner cases. > > ¿Qué opciones puedo utilizar para poder encontrar el resultado? > > Agradezco de antemano la colaboración. > > Cordial saludo. > >
as.complex(-0.5)^(1/5) Un saludo. Olivier ----- Mensaje original ----- De: "Alex J. Zambrano" <alexjzc en gmail.com> Para: r-help-es en r-project.org Enviados: Jueves, 15 de Octubre 2015 6:02:44 Asunto: [R-es] potencia fracional de un número negativo Hola a tod en s. Realizando el calculo de encontrar la raíz quinta de -0.5, la cual dígito de la siguiente manera (-0.5)^(1/5) El resultado que me arroja R es NaN. Averiguando un poco entre las ayuda de las funciones aritméticas encuentro el siguiente comentario Users are sometimes surprised by the value returned, for example why (-8)^(1/3) is NaN. For double inputs, R makes use of IEC 60559 arithmetic on all platforms, together with the C system function pow for the ^ operator. The relevant standards define the result in many corner cases. In particular, the result in the example above is mandated by the C99 standard. On many Unix-alike systems the command man pow gives details of the values in a large number of corner cases. ¿Qué opciones puedo utilizar para poder encontrar el resultado? Agradezco de antemano la colaboración. Cordial saludo. -- Alex Johann Zambrano Carbonell http://experienceinstatistics.blogspot.com/ [[alternative HTML version deleted]] _______________________________________________ R-help-es mailing list R-help-es en r-project.org https://stat.ethz.ch/mailman/listinfo/r-help-es